Senior Node.JS разработчик

Дата размещения вакансии: 27.11.2024
Работодатель: Bitkogan
Уровень зарплаты:
от 300000 RUR
Город:
Москва
Требуемый опыт работы:
От 3 до 6 лет

Инвестиционная компания приглашает на работу Senior Node.JS разработчика в медиасистему для инвесторов Bitkogan.

Медиасистема с аудиторией более 1 млн человек включает в себя телеграм каналы и другие соцсети, а также образовательные и аналитические проекты. Мы запустили экосистему в которую входит CRM, CMS, личный кабинет клиента в веб, и приложение, которое пользуется спросом, у нас 90 тысяч установок за 3 месяца с начала продаж. Планы еще амбициознее - 1 Mio установок до конца 2024 года, и возможный выход на IPO в 2025.

Мы расширяем свою inhouse команду и ищем профессионала, знающего свое ремесло и желающего развивать новое перспективное направление инвестиционной компании. Если для тебя слова K8s, микросервисная архитектура, staging, MongoDB, Docker, agile, CI/CD - это ежедневный жаргон – будем рады знакомству!

Чем предстоит заниматься:

  • Разработка и постоянное улучшение перспективного программного продукта;

  • Участие в формировании требований к продукту;

  • Проектирование программных решений;

  • Оценка сроков выполнения задач;

  • Реализация функционала в рамках процессов на проекте;

  • Написание тестов и технической документации;

  • Доставка билдов на стенды;

  • Активное обучение в процессе работы и внутренних митапов;

  • Участие в создании и стандартизации подходов внутри команды.

Вы нам подходите, если у вас есть:

  • Опыт коммерческой разработки на Node.js 3-5 лет;

  • Знание любого из фреймворков для Node.js: Express.js, NestJS, Koa;

  • Опыт работы с frontend ReactJS/;

  • Понимание принципов построения масштабируемых систем, основные проблемы, пути решения;

  • Опыт проектирования и работы с микросервисной и serverless архитектурой;

  • Большой опыт разработки и реализации баз данных SQL и NoSQL, MongoDB;

  • Отличное знание создания REST API;

  • Опыт работы с Docker;

  • Умение работать с системой контроля версий Git - the must;

  • Умение разбираться в чужом коде и документировать свой.

  • Опыт работы с Kubernetes, Helm, ElasticSearch, Prometheus, Grafana;

  • Умение писать краткий, документированный код и оптимизировать его, умение разбираться в чужом коде;

Будет плюсом:

  • Опыт работы с сервисами Yandex Cloud, AWS;

  • Опыт работы с frontend ReactJS;

  • Опыт работы с RabbitMQ, Kafka, Redis;

  • Опыт работы и проектирования GraphQL, GRPC.

  • Желательно понимание рынка инвестиций, как работает фондовых рынок либо опыт работы с медиа. Если же ты с другим опытом, но крепкий технарь и командный игрок – you are welcome too.

Что предлагает компания

  1. Конкурентоспособная заработная плата (от 300 тыс. руб. net)

  2. Бонусная система

  3. Работа в классной команде

  4. Предпринимательский дух

  5. Возможность ведения иностранных проектов

  6. Перспективное направление бизнеса

  7. Удаленная работа.